TITUS

OF MELBOURNE FREDRICK P SNEDDIN MASTER, BURTHEN 517 TONS
FROM THE PORT OF MELBOURNE TO SYDNEY 30TH SEPTEMBER 1884

Surname Given name Station Age Of what Nation Status Comments
SNEDDIN FREDRICK P MASTER     CREW NO PASSENGER
MATHESON A MATE 26 SCOTLAND CREW  
MATHEW P 2ND MATE 34 AYRES CREW  
ARMSTONG J LAMP TRIMMER & A. B. 46 ? CREW  
CURA A A. B. 25 PORTUGAL CREW  
McNEILL ROD A. B. 21 BARWRER CREW  
McDONALD HUGH A. B. 24 GRENWICH CREW  
RODD WM CHIEF ENGINEER 48 NOTTS CREW  
MIDLETON HY 2ND ENGINEER 32 BURMINGHAM CREW  
SINCLAIR A 3RD ENGINEER 22 MELBOURNE CREW  
McDONALD D QUARTER MASTER 24 NEWCASTLE CREW  
WALKER JOHN QUARTER MASTER 38 BELFAST CREW  
GILLON JOHN FIREMAN 42 LONDON CREW  
LAURENSON N TRIMMER 17 ABERDEEN CREW  
MALONE M TRIMMER 44 WESTPORT CREW  
WILSON M TRIMMER 40 LONDON CREW  
MADDEN A STEWARD 30 LONDON CREW  
PAYNE H COOK 32 KENT CREW  
HUNTER GEO. A. B. 32 CHELTENHAM CREW  
FALCONER WM. A. B. 35 LONDON CREW  

 

Source: State Records Authority of New South Wales: Shipping Master's Office; PASSENGER Arriving 1855 - 1922; NRS13278, [X169] reel 463.   Transcribed by Carol Jenner.
